How long does it take to build a Padel court?
Once the foundation work is completed, it usually takes 1 to 2 weeks to install a Padel court, depending on the court type, site readiness, and project complexity.
What are the basic foundation requirements for a Padel court?
The court foundation is crucial. It must be solid, level, and have good drainage. A typical outdoor court requires a concrete base of at least 20–25 cm thick, with a smooth and even surface. Proper groundwork is especially important for outdoor courts to prevent sinking or water accumulation.

How is a Padel court maintained?
Maintenance is relatively straightforward. Regular tasks include cleaning the artificial turf, removing debris and infill, checking the glass and metal structures, tightening screws, and ensuring proper drainage. We provide a detailed maintenance guide and optional maintenance services.
